Baldwinsville, died Dec. 10, 2003 at Van Duyn Home & Hospital. Born in Watertown, she worked for Ray's Grill in Baldwinsville for many years. She was predeceased by her husband, Bernard Oakes and daughter, Gerald Shepard who both died in 1976. She was an avid boater. Surviving are one daughter, Doris DeSalis of Syracuse; three sons, Ronald DeSallis of Florida, Raymond DeSalis of California and Daniel DeSalis of North Syracuse; two sisters, Doris Pier of Jordan and Marion Collins of Binghamton. Services were held at Gates Funeral Home, Inc. Burial was in Chase Cemetery, Lysander.
